Transaction 83a2761f13e96d4e8f224ff148fe316b607cf98760a97d5f806c0f0335c404ef
1 Input
1 Output
-
83a2761f13e96d4e8f224ff148fe316b607cf98760a97d5f806c0f0335c404ef:0
- value
- 103256342
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ed78dc513e4eb88e5e7c3399130e13ce5752744d
- address
- bc1qa4udc5f7f6uguhnuxwv3xrsneet4yazdrdzfky